Weather condition Considerations



When intending a commercial painting job, weather condition factors to consider are vital. You require to keep an eye on temperature and humidity degrees, as they can substantially affect paint application and drying times.

Preferably, you wish to schedule your job throughout mild weather-- temperatures between 50 ° F and 85 ° F are generally best for the majority of paints. Extreme warmth can trigger the paint to dry too rapidly, leading to fractures, while reduced temperatures can decrease drying out, allowing dirt and debris to choose the damp surface.

Rain is another aspect to take into consideration. Painting outside throughout damp conditions can lead to inadequate adhesion and a greater opportunity of peeling later. It's important to examine the forecast and strategy your task for a stretch of dry days.

Wind can likewise be an issue, especially if you're collaborating with spray paint, as it can create overspray and irregular coverage.

Finally, seasonal modifications can change your timeline. Spring and autumn frequently offer one of the most favorable problems, so consider these seasons when scheduling your industrial painting job.

Seasonal Trends and Demand



Comprehending seasonal patterns and need is essential for planning your business painting job efficiently. Various periods bring varying climate condition, which can dramatically impact the timing of your job.

Spring and very early summer usually present the very best possibilities for external paint, as the temperature levels are mild and completely dry. This is when demand generally comes to a head, so organizing early can ensure you safeguard the appropriate specialist at an affordable rate.

Autumn can also be a good time for outside job, as lots of companies seek to refresh their rooms prior to winter season. However, as temperature levels drop, you may deal with delays due to weather restraints.

On the other hand, winter is normally an off-peak season, making it a cost-effective time for interior painting. With fewer tasks on the table, professionals are commonly much more flexible and can prioritize your needs.

Bear in mind that vacations and neighborhood events can impact availability, so strategy ahead.
